Attention: From the motorway exit, drive without a sat nav - this will usually lead you to the wrong gorge!
On the A9, the Pyhrn motorway, take the Spital am Pyhrn exit and turn left. Drive through the centre of Spital am Pyhrn. 100 metres after the end of the village (just before the Panorama indoor pool), turn right into Sandstraße and follow the signs along the Trattenbach stream to the Grünau district (approx. 2km).
Or via the B138 from Windischgarsten towards Spital am Pyhrn, after the Panorama indoor pool turn left into Sandstraße and follow the signs along the Trattenbach stream to the Grünau district (approx. 2km) follow the signs.
Public
Take the ÖBB Postbus (line 911) or the Postbus (line 430) to the Spital am Pyhrn Hauptplatz stop - walking time to the gorge entrance approx. 30 min.

In wet weather the wooden steps are slippery!
Wooden footbridges and wooden steps that are open at the back run through the gorge. Many small children manage to hike through the gorge, but for some it is too much.
Dogs are allowed in the gorge, but you have to judge for yourself whether the dogs dare.
Not suitable for wheelchairs. The property is not compliant with Austria's ÖNORM legal standard.
